Hans Sandberg
Senior Vice President General Counsel
Employed since 1975. Born 1946.
Hans Sandberg earned his Master of Law from Uppsala University, Sweden, in 1970 and his Master of Comparative Jurisprudence (MCJ) from New York University, the United States, in 1972. In 1972 Hans Sandberg began as an Assistant Judge at Södra Roslagen District Court, Sweden, and was later employed at the Lagerlöf Law firm, Sweden. Hans Sandberg joined Atlas Copco in 1975 as Corporate Counsel. In 1980 he was appointed General Counsel for Atlas Copco North America Inc. He was promoted in 1984 to his current position and has been a member of Group Management since 1989. Hans Sandberg has been Secretary of the Board of Directors for Atlas Copco AB since 1991.
External directorship: Chair of the Board for legal matters of the trade and employers´organization, the Association of Swedish Engineering Industries, Sweden.
Holdings at year-end 2006: 5 000 Class A and 12 500 employee stock options.
